What Exactly is iTwin Platform?
The iTwin Platform is essentially a cloud-based platform that enables the creation, visualization, and analysis of digital twins. Now, what's the big deal about digital twins? Well, these digital replicas aren't just pretty pictures; they're dynamic, living models that are continuously updated with real-world data. This data can come from various sources like sensors, drones, reality capture, and even existing engineering models. By having all this information in one place, stakeholders can gain invaluable insights, make better decisions, and ultimately improve the performance and lifespan of infrastructure assets. Think of it as having a crystal ball that lets you see how your building will perform under different conditions, or predict when a bridge might need maintenance before a problem even arises. The iTwin Platform supports a wide range of file formats and data types, making it incredibly versatile. It allows for the aggregation of data from different disciplines, such as architectural, structural, and MEP (mechanical, electrical, and plumbing), into a single, cohesive model. This interoperability is crucial because it breaks down silos and fosters collaboration among different teams working on the same project. Moreover, the platform's cloud-based nature means that anyone with the right permissions can access the digital twin from anywhere in the world, at any time. This is particularly useful for large-scale projects involving multiple stakeholders spread across different locations. How is iTwin Platform Used?
Alright, let's talk about real-world applications. How is iTwin Platform actually being used in the field? Well, the possibilities are pretty much endless, but here are a few examples to get your gears turning. In infrastructure management, iTwin Platform is used to create digital twins of bridges, roads, and railways. This allows engineers to monitor the condition of these assets, detect potential problems early, and plan maintenance more effectively. Imagine being able to predict when a bridge might need repairs based on real-time data, rather than relying on manual inspections. In the construction industry, iTwin Platform is used to create digital twins of buildings and other structures. This helps contractors to plan construction projects more efficiently, track progress, and identify potential clashes between different building systems. Think of it as having a virtual construction site where you can simulate every step of the process before breaking ground. Urban planning is another area where iTwin Platform is making a big impact. Cities are using the platform to create digital twins of entire urban areas. This helps them to plan for future growth, manage resources more efficiently, and improve the quality of life for citizens. Imagine being able to simulate the impact of a new development on traffic patterns, or optimize the placement of public transportation routes. Manufacturing plants are also getting in on the action, using iTwin Platform to optimize their operations, reduce downtime, and improve safety. By creating a digital twin of their factory, they can monitor equipment performance, identify potential bottlenecks, and simulate different production scenarios. Energy companies are using iTwin Platform to manage their assets, optimize their operations, and reduce their environmental impact. From power plants to oil rigs, the platform is helping them to improve efficiency and safety.
